The full breakdown
What it's made of and why it matters
Lysol Disinfectant Spray To Go is a pressurized aerosol containing quaternary ammonium compounds (typically alkyl dimethyl benzyl ammonium saccharinate) as the active antimicrobial agent, suspended in a hydrocarbon or alcohol solvent base with a propellant gas. The propellant is the key unknown: ReckittBenckiser has not publicly disclosed whether this product uses hydrofluorocarbon (HFC) or hydrocarbon propellants, and has been silent on legacy PFOA/PFOS presence in aerosol formulations. The spray mechanism creates fine particle dispersal into air and fabric, raising inhalation exposure during and immediately after application.
The brand's record and disclosure
Reckitt Benckiser (Lysol's parent) has made no public commitment to eliminate PFAS from aerosol propellants and has provided no third-party testing data on propellant composition for this specific product. The company has faced no major safety recalls for this line, but its silence on PFAS in pressurized products mirrors industry-wide opacity. Lysol's marketing emphasizes antimicrobial efficacy rather than chemical safety transparency, and the brand does not publish full ingredient disclosure beyond active ingredients.
How it compares in its category
Most fabric disinfectant sprays (Febreze, Clorox, store brands) rely on similar quaternary ammonium or alcohol-based active ingredients with comparable propellant uncertainty. Unlike trigger-spray alternatives (which avoid propellant inhalation risk), aerosol formulations inherently expose users to fine particle and volatile organic inhalation. Lysol's portable 'To Go' size may encourage more frequent, casual use in enclosed spaces, increasing cumulative aerosol exposure compared to larger home bottles used in ventilated kitchens.

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
Aerosol inhalation (respiratory irritation)
Fine aerosol particles and propellant vapors can irritate airways, particularly in children and those with asthma. Lysol's own safety data sheets note respiratory irritation as a potential effect with overexposure; 'To Go' size portability may increase casual use in confined spaces where ventilation is poor.
Volatile organic compound (VOC) off-gassing
Pressurized aerosol carriers typically contain volatile hydrocarbons or alcohols. No specific VOC concentration data has been published for this product, but industrial hygiene standards assume low-level continuous off-gassing when sprayed indoors; cumulative exposure from repeated use in small spaces is not well-characterized.
Propellant composition opacity (including potential legacy PFAS)
Reckitt Benckiser does not publicly disclose whether this aerosol uses PFAS-free propellants. Historical aerosol formulations in the disinfectant category have contained fluorocarbon propellants associated with PFAS; without brand confirmation, propellant safety cannot be verified.
Fabric residue and dermal contact
Quaternary ammonium residues on fabric can persist after spraying and may cause contact dermatitis or eye irritation if touched or transferred to skin during handling. Manufacturer instructions do not specify rinse requirements, leaving unclear how long active residues remain on treated surfaces.
Incompatibility with sensitive materials
No widespread reports of bleaching or chemical damage to fabrics from Lysol spray, but the product carries standard solvent and surfactant exposure risks. Testing on delicate fabrics (silk, wool) is not documented in available consumer or safety literature.
